D343 BPD is a 1987 Nissan Micra in Red with a 988c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 4 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 1987 Nissan Micra models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.3% with a typical mileage of 67,331 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Nissan Micra f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 413,594 recorded failures. If you're considering buying D343 BPD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Nissan Micra typ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 39 years old, this Nissan Micra is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
